A guy throws a line into the ocean and catches a fish. Cooks it, eats it, and takes a nap under the palm tree on the beach.
Crystal blue warm waters, blue skies, white sand, light breeze…
A guy comes to him and asks if he could catch another fish as easily.
- Yes.
- Let’s do business. You fish, I sell, and we will split the profits.
- And then what?
- We grow the business, send fish to out of the area customers, who would pay more, and we will have more money.
- And then what?
- And then we become rich, we can live by the ocean, watch its crystal clear waters, enjoy walks on the beach, gentle breezes…
- But I have it all now…
How often the biggest difficulty in life is knowing when we already have what we need, what makes us happy. Something we would spend decades trying to achieve going back ... to the future.
After all, happiness is not what we have, but how we feel.
